David Traynor grasps the Dessie Shirley Cup at Gracehill

IT was a close run thing but back circulation calculation had to be employed to separate the rounds of David Traynor (16) and Robert Davis (25) jnr who had identical 24 front and 18 back nines.

The 17 year old student who also plays on the Fred Daly team put in a fine performance to lift the silverware. In 3rd was Ivan Taylor(19) on 39 pts from gross winner Leslie McCauley 60 on 39 and Raymond McAleese (9) also on 39pts.

Twos went to S. Bell (2), D. Currie, J. Gillan, J.Graham, R. McAleese, P. McClarey, M. McCrellis (2), J. Sloan.

The Sunday Sweep on 4th July was won by Malachy Carey (19) with 39 pts with runner up Paul Scullion (27) on 36 and Aaron Bell (6) 3rd and gross winner with 35.

Neilly Greer (12) scooped the twos kitty for himself with his two at McCools .

Meanwhile, Dessie Shirley(13) showed sparkling form to lift the popular bass trophy at Gracehill last week with a fine 43 point tally .Breathing down his neck was Michael Liken (6) with 41 points with one handicapper Robert McNeill scoring 38 for 3rd Jim Gillan (12)was fourth with 38 points and Chris Stinson( 17) 5th on 37 followed by Alistair Bustard on 36 points.

Gross prize went to Randall McDonnell.

There were 13 twos so the dividend would be low as they say in Football pools speak.

Unusually the Monthly Medal was contested on Sunday with Neilly Greer (12) winning Division 1 with a fine nett 69 one better than Herbie McCook on 70 and Morris Peden on

71 in 3rd.In Div 2 Cahal McCauley (16) was the Medal Winner with a nett 71 from Jim Baird (27) on 72 with Andrew Smyth (19) also on 72 .

Twos went to Raymond Bell, Lester McCloy, David McKelvey, Robert McNeill and Morris Peden
